欢迎来到天天文库
浏览记录
ID:64686
大小:376.22 KB
页数:60页
时间:2017-05-17
《C++程序设计 (梁兴柱 王婧 龚丹 吕志峰 著) 电子工业出版社 课后答案》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、课后答案网您最真诚的朋友www.hackshp.cn网团队竭诚为学生服务,免费提供各门课后答案,不用积分,甚至不用注册,旨在为广大学生提供自主学习的平台!课后答案网:www.hackshp.cn视频教程网:www.efanjy.comPPT课件网:www.ppthouse.com课后答案网www.hackshp.cn第1章习题答案1.答:C++语言是支持面向对象程序设计的最主要的代表语言之一:封装和信息隐藏;抽象数据类型;继承和派生的方式实现程序的重用机制;多态特征;模板技术。C++语言是C语言的超集C++与C语言相比具有以下特点:�从C语言中继承了其独有的为程
2、序员所喜爱的简明高效的表达式形式。�比较容易地解决了目标代码高质量、高效率的问题。�吸引了20世纪80年代成长起来的一批高水平的C程序员,他们比较自然地转向C++。�可以与80年代以来的大批C程序软件兼容,可以使它们在C++环境下继续维护使用。khdaw.com�2.答:将复杂的过程简单地按功能分层从而达到解决问题的目的,这种思想就是过程化程序设计的思想。过程化程序设计以一系列过程的划分和组织来观察、分析和解决问题。3.答:在编程方法的改进中,人们首先适应了用抽象数据类型来描述数据结构。这种编程方法是基于对象的程序设计。对象是程序中抽象数据类型的具体表现。编程模
3、式变成了:程序=算法+抽象数据类型。基于对象的程序设计本质上还是过程化的。类的层次关系也带来了对象的层次关系,它课后答案网反映了同种操作的异类行为。对象之间一种和谐的共存关系,而不是你命令我,我强迫你的关系。有什么任务,通过接口由抽象数据类型定义)请求。程序的运行,是对象通过抽象数据类型来表现和沟通,而抽象数据类型最后还是以对象来实例化的,程序的形式变成了:程序=(对象,对象,对象,www.hackshp.cn……)。4.答:编辑、编译、连接和运行5.答:#includevoidmain(){cout<<"Iamastudent."<4、ndl;}6.答:#includevoidmain(){cout<<"*"<5、x*(y+8)7.278.149.3510.103三、编程及简答题1.A1=10A2=02.khdaw.com算数运算符由“+,-,*,/,%”构成。3.由高到低分别是:‘*’、‘+’、‘>’、‘>=’、‘&’、‘&&’、‘*=’。4.‘-’可以代表减号和负号;‘&’可以代表取地址和按位与;‘*’可以代表乘号和取内容5.‘+’由左至右;‘&(位)’由左至右;‘=’由右至左;‘6、7、’由左至右;6.(1)3(2)6(3)4.5(4)444(5)188(6)2387.#include课后答案网voidmain(){doublea,b;cin>>8、a>>b;www.hackshp.cnif(a>b)cout<<"maxis"<voidmain(){cout<9、ream.h>voidmain(){khdaw.com若侵犯了您的版权利益,敬请来信通知我们!℡www.khdaw.cominta=42486;cout<#includevoidmain(){doublepi=3.1415926;doubler1=40,r2=928.335;khdaw.comcout<10、<
4、ndl;}6.答:#includevoidmain(){cout<<"*"<5、x*(y+8)7.278.149.3510.103三、编程及简答题1.A1=10A2=02.khdaw.com算数运算符由“+,-,*,/,%”构成。3.由高到低分别是:‘*’、‘+’、‘>’、‘>=’、‘&’、‘&&’、‘*=’。4.‘-’可以代表减号和负号;‘&’可以代表取地址和按位与;‘*’可以代表乘号和取内容5.‘+’由左至右;‘&(位)’由左至右;‘=’由右至左;‘6、7、’由左至右;6.(1)3(2)6(3)4.5(4)444(5)188(6)2387.#include课后答案网voidmain(){doublea,b;cin>>8、a>>b;www.hackshp.cnif(a>b)cout<<"maxis"<voidmain(){cout<9、ream.h>voidmain(){khdaw.com若侵犯了您的版权利益,敬请来信通知我们!℡www.khdaw.cominta=42486;cout<#includevoidmain(){doublepi=3.1415926;doubler1=40,r2=928.335;khdaw.comcout<10、<
5、x*(y+8)7.278.149.3510.103三、编程及简答题1.A1=10A2=02.khdaw.com算数运算符由“+,-,*,/,%”构成。3.由高到低分别是:‘*’、‘+’、‘>’、‘>=’、‘&’、‘&&’、‘*=’。4.‘-’可以代表减号和负号;‘&’可以代表取地址和按位与;‘*’可以代表乘号和取内容5.‘+’由左至右;‘&(位)’由左至右;‘=’由右至左;‘
6、
7、’由左至右;6.(1)3(2)6(3)4.5(4)444(5)188(6)2387.#include课后答案网voidmain(){doublea,b;cin>>
8、a>>b;www.hackshp.cnif(a>b)cout<<"maxis"<voidmain(){cout<9、ream.h>voidmain(){khdaw.com若侵犯了您的版权利益,敬请来信通知我们!℡www.khdaw.cominta=42486;cout<#includevoidmain(){doublepi=3.1415926;doubler1=40,r2=928.335;khdaw.comcout<10、<
9、ream.h>voidmain(){khdaw.com若侵犯了您的版权利益,敬请来信通知我们!℡www.khdaw.cominta=42486;cout<#includevoidmain(){doublepi=3.1415926;doubler1=40,r2=928.335;khdaw.comcout<10、<
10、<
此文档下载收益归作者所有